
这一障碍不仅影响了工作效率,还可能对项目的进度造成不必要的延误
本文将深入探讨这一问题的根源,提供一系列高效解决策略,并分享一些预防措施,以确保未来的数据传输顺畅无阻
一、问题概述 VMware作为业界领先的虚拟化平台,允许用户在同一物理硬件上运行多个操作系统实例,即虚拟机(VM)
这种灵活性极大地提高了资源利用率和管理效率
然而,当尝试通过常规的文件拖拽、共享文件夹或网络传输等方式将文件从宿主机复制到虚拟机时,有时会遇到“无法复制”的错误信息
这不仅限于特定文件类型,还可能影响整个文件传输过程,给用户带来极大不便
二、问题根源分析 1.权限设置不当: - 虚拟机和宿主机之间的文件传输依赖于正确的权限配置
如果虚拟机的用户账户没有足够的权限访问宿主机上的文件,或者宿主机上的共享文件夹权限设置不当,就会导致复制失败
2.VMware Tools未安装或配置错误: - VMware Tools是一套增强虚拟机性能和功能的实用程序,其中包括了虚拟机与宿主机之间的文件拖拽功能
如果VMware Tools未安装、版本不兼容或配置不正确,文件复制功能将无法使用
3.防火墙或安全软件阻止: - 宿主机或虚拟机上的防火墙、杀毒软件等安全软件可能会将文件传输行为视为潜在威胁而阻止,特别是当涉及到网络传输时
4.网络配置问题: - 虚拟机与宿主机之间的网络连接问题,如IP地址冲突、子网掩码不匹配、网关设置错误等,都可能影响文件传输
5.文件系统不兼容: - 某些情况下,宿主机和虚拟机使用的文件系统可能不兼容,导致文件无法正确识别和传输
6.资源限制: - 虚拟机资源分配不足(如CPU、内存、磁盘I/O等)也可能导致文件复制操作超时或失败
三、高效解决策略 针对上述问题根源,以下是一些经过验证的高效解决策略: 1.检查并调整权限设置: - 确保虚拟机用户账户拥有访问宿主机共享文件夹的适当权限
在Windows系统中,可以通过“共享和安全”选项卡调整文件夹权限;在Linux系统中,则需检查`/etc/samba/smb.conf`(如果使用Samba共享)或相应的NFS配置
2.安装并正确配置VMware Tools: - 确认VMware Tools已安装在虚拟机中,并且是与VMware Workstation/ESXi版本兼容的版本
通过虚拟机设置中的“CD/DVD(SATA)”选项挂载VMware Tools安装ISO文件,并按照向导完成安装
安装后,重启虚拟机以确保所有组件正确加载
3.配置防火墙和安全软件: - 检查并调整防火墙规则,允许虚拟机与宿主机之间的必要端口通信(如SMB/CIFS使用的445端口)
同时,确保安全软件不会拦截或隔离文件传输进程
4.检查并优化网络配置: - 确认虚拟机与宿主机在同一子网内,且网关设置正确
使用`ping`命令测试网络连接,确保虚拟机能够成功访问宿主机的IP地址
5.使用兼容的文件系统: - 尽量避免在不同文件系统间直接复制文件,尤其是在跨平台操作时(如从Windows到Linux)
如果需要,可以在中间使用通用格式(如ZIP压缩包)进行传输
6.增加虚拟机资源分配: - 根据需要增加虚拟机的CPU、内存和磁盘I/O资源分配,尤其是在处理大量数据或大型文件时
这可以通过VMware管理界面进行调整
7.利用其他传输方法: - 如果直接拖拽或共享文件夹方式失败,可以尝试使用SCP(Secure Copy Protocol)、FTP(File Transfer Protocol)或SFTP(SSH File Transfer Protocol)等网络协议进行文件传输
这些工具通常不受VMware Tools状态的限制
四、预防措施 为了避免未来再次遇到类似问题,建议采取以下预防措施: 1.定期更新VMware Tools: - 关注VMware官方发布的更新,确保虚拟机中安装的VMware Tools始终是最新的,以利用最新的功能和性能改进
2.优化网络和安全策略: - 定期审查和优化网络配置,确保虚拟机与宿主机之间的通信畅通无阻
同时,调整安全策略,允许必要的文件传输活动
3.备份重要数据: - 定期备份虚拟机中的重要数据,以防因文件传输失败或其他意外情况导致数据丢失
4.培训用户: - 对使用VMware的用户进行培训,提高他们的安全意识,了解正确的文件传输方法和权限管理知识
5.监控和日志分析: - 实施监控机制,跟踪虚拟机和宿主机的性能指标,及时发现并解决潜在问题
同时,定期检查日志文件,分析任何可能的错误或警告信息
五、结论 VMware无法复制到虚拟机的问题虽然令人头疼,但通过深入理解其根源并采取适当的解决策略,我们可以有效地克服这一障碍
关键在于正确的权限配置、VMware Tools的安装与配置、防火墙和安全软件的合理设置、网络连接的优化以及采用兼容的文件系统和资源分配策略
此外,通过定期更新、优化策略、数据备份、用户培训和监控分析等措施,可以进一步预防类似问题的发生,确保虚拟化环境的稳定运行和高效管理
面对虚拟化技术带来的挑战,我们不应退缩,而应积极寻求解决方案,不断提升自身的技术能力和管理水平,以更好地适应数字化时代的发展需求
办公平板新宠:Todesk高效办公解决方案
解决VMware虚拟机复制文件失败问题
快速指南:如何卸载TeamViewer软件
申请TeamViewer试用期全攻略
VMware ESXi下RAID硬盘更换指南
VMware虚拟机CPU型号轻松改
ToDesk注册指南:轻松几步完成账号创建流程
办公平板新宠:Todesk高效办公解决方案
VMware ESXi下RAID硬盘更换指南
VMware虚拟机CPU型号轻松改
VMware释放虚拟机硬盘空间指南
VMware销售薪资揭秘:收入几何?
TeamViewer 14安装失败解决方案
VMware配置VLAN后网络不通解决
VMware中查找新分配硬盘的方法
TeamViewer音量轻,如何解决通话音量小?
VMware桥接模式下主机断网解决方案
VMware打造高效Linux模板指南
TeamViewer 12出现乱码问题解决方案